robbalvey Posted February 15, 2006 Author Posted February 15, 2006 ^ Yes. In fact on Google satellite images, I found the site of the old park: http://maps.google.com/maps?f=q&hl=en&q=3825+Tennyson+St,+Denver,+CO&ll=39.767843,-105.045851&spn=0.005459,0.01339&t=k This looks lilke it was a few years old because you can clearly see the carousel building, but now there are condo's all around it. The other intersting thing is if you zoom out, you can see Lakeside Park just a few blocks North West of where Elitch's used to be. It's so odd there were two parks so similar to each other not even a mile away. --Robb
